Some businesses in Myanmar's Mandalay region to get nod for operation soon


Cyclists wearing face masks cycle in Mandalay on April 7, 2020, as the regional government started a community lockdown to combat the spread of Covid-19. - AFP

MANDALAY, Myanmar (Eleven Media Group/ANN): The Mandalay Region government in a statement said it will allow the operations of some essential businesses soon.

As a measure to contain the spread of Covid-19, the region government will temporarily ban the operations of passenger bus lines, opening of hotels and guesthouses until mid-May.
